Overview

Introducing the 2009 Giantco Stealth Naked 4T, a compact scooter that embodies urban mobility with a stylish flair. Positioned in the scooter category, this model from the Chinese manufacturer Giantco is designed for riders seeking efficiency and accessibility without sacrificing fun. With a sleek, minimalist design and a reputation for reliability, the Stealth Naked 4T is an ideal choice for city dwellers and commuting enthusiasts looking to navigate crowded streets with ease. At the heart of the Stealth Naked 4T is a spirited 49.60 cc single-cylinder, four-stroke engine that churns out a modest 2.82 horsepower at a peppy 7,000 RPM. While the power figures might not scream performance, the scooter’s lightweight frame, tipping the scales at just 90 kg (198.4 pounds), ensures that it feels nimble and responsive on the road. The engine's torque of 2.50 Nm at 6,500 RPM provides just enough grunt for quick acceleration in stop-and-go traffic, making it a practical choice for daily rides. Coupled with an air-cooled system and a carburettor for fuel delivery, the Stealth Naked 4T offers simplicity and ease of maintenance that many riders appreciate. The 2009 model doesn’t skimp on features either. With both electric and kick start options, the Stealth Naked 4T ensures you’re never left stranded. The oil-damped telescopic front fork and the gas chamber rear suspension provide a comfortable ride, absorbing the bumps of urban streets with poise. Safety is addressed through a reliable single disc brake at the front and an expanding drum brake at the rear, giving riders confidence in their stopping power. The 4.20-litre fuel tank offers decent range for city commutes, complemented by an attractive blue color option that adds a pop of personality to your ride. **

Pros

  • Lightweight and Nimble: At just 90 kg, it’s easy to maneuver through traffic and park in tight spaces.
  • Efficient Fuel Economy: The small displacement engine is designed for efficiency, making it a cost-effective option for daily commuting.
  • User-Friendly Features: With both electric and kick-start capabilities, starting the scooter is a breeze, even for first-time riders.

Cons

  • Limited Power: The modest horsepower may not satisfy those looking for spirited performance or highway capability.
  • Basic Braking System: The drum brake at the rear might not provide the same level of stopping power as disc brakes, especially in emergency situations.
  • Small Fuel Capacity: Although suitable for city rides, the 4.20-litre tank may require more frequent refueling for longer journeys.
